Product Introduction

Medium voltage ABC cables, also known as insulated overhead cables, are typically 10kV and 20kV and are overhead power lines with one or more insulated phase conductors tightly bundled together. ABC cables provide greater safety and reliability, lower power losses and ultimate system economics by reducing installation, maintenance and operating costs. The system is well suited for rural distribution and is particularly suitable for installation in difficult terrain such as hilly areas, forested areas, coastal areas, etc.


The product is manufactured according to the standards of GB14049-2008 <Aerial insulated cables of rated voltages up to and including 10 kV>, Q/320282DCE047-2017< Steel cored aluminum stranded aerial insulated cables of rated voltages up to and including 20 kV >and IEC60502 <Extruded solid dielectric cables for rated voltages from 1 kV to 30 kV>.


Part Ⅰ: Operating Characteristics

1. Rated voltage Uo/U: 10 kV, 20kV.

2. Conductor: oxygen-free copper/oxygen-free aluminum/aluminum alloy

3. Insulation: PVC/PE/XLPE

4. Max. permissible continuous operating temperature of a cable:

75℃ (HDPE insulated aerial cables)

90℃ (XLPE insulated aerial cables)

5. Max. permissible temperature for not more than 5 seconds duration should be as follows when short-circuiting:

HDPE insulated aerial cables: 150℃

XLPE insulated aerial cables: 250℃

6. The installation ambient temperature should be not below -20℃.

7. The bending radius of cables is recommended as follows

Single cable: not less than 20 times of the diameter of cables;

Multi-core cable: not less than 15 times of the diameter of cable


Part Ⅱ: Type and Description of Cables

Type

Description

JKYL

Copper conductor XLPE insulated aerial cables

JKTRYJ

Flexible copper conductor XLPE insulated aerial cables

JKLYJ

Aluminum conductor XLPE insulated aerial cables

JKLGYJ

ACSR conductor XLPE insulated aerial cables

JKLHYJ

Aluminum alloy conductor XLPE insulated aerial cables

JKY

Copper conductor PE insulated aerial cable

JKTRY

Flexible copper conductor PE insulated aerial cables

JKLY

Aluminum conductor PE insulated aerial cables

JKLGY

ACSR conductor PE insulated aerial cables

JKLHY

Aluminum alloy conductor PE insulated aerial cable

JKLYJ/Q

Aluminum conductor light type XLPE thinness insulated aerial cable

JKLHYJ/Q

Aluminum alloy conductor light type XLPE thinness insulated aerial cabl

JKLGYJ/Q

ACSR conductor light type XLPE thinness insulated aerial cable

JKLY/Q

Aluminum conductor light type PE thinness insulated aerial cable

JKLHY/Q

Aluminum alloy conductor light type PE thinness insulated aerial cable

JKLGY/Q

ACSR conductor light type PE thinness insulated aerial cabl
